
Peanut Butter Cup Cookies
BARS = SHARE OF RECIPE CALORIES · RINGS = FDA DV
Peanut butter cookies filled with miniature Reese's cups and baked in a muffin tin for a fun presentation. Sweet and salty with a creamy chocolate-peanut butter filling. Easy to make and fun to serve.

Ingredients
serves 32- ½ cup unsalted butter (softened)
- ½ cup creamy peanut butter (I used Skippy)
- ¾ cup light brown sugar (packed)
- ¼ cup granulated sugar
- 1 large egg (at room temp)
- 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
- 2 tablespoons heavy cream (or milk or half and half)
- 1 ¾ c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- 36 mini Reese’s peanut butter cups (unwrapped)
